Plus500 Overview for Tonga

Plus500 was founded in 2008 and is headquartered in Israel, growing to become a global CFD broker with a strong reputation for transparency and regulation. For Tonga traders, Plus500 offers access to over 2,000 instruments including forex, indices, commodities, and cryptocurrencies. The broker is particularly relevant for Tongans seeking a simple, no-nonsense trading experience without the complexity of third-party platforms. However, its proprietary platform lacks advanced charting tools and automated trading features that experienced traders might expect. Plus500 does not offer an Islamic account, which is a drawback for Muslim traders in Tonga. The broker supports local payment methods like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T, making deposits and withdrawals convenient. With a minimum deposit of $100 and maximum leverage of 300:1, it caters to retail traders but may not suit high-volume or professional traders. Overall, Plus500 is a solid choice for Tonga traders prioritizing regulation and ease of use over advanced features.

Islamic Account — Tonga Muslim Traders

Plus500 does not offer an Islamic (swap-free) account. This is a significant drawback for Muslim traders in Tonga who require Sharia-compliant trading that prohibits overnight interest (swap) charges. Without an Islamic account, holding positions overnight incurs swap fees, which can conflict with Islamic finance principles. Some brokers offer genuine swap-free accounts with no hidden fees, but Plus500 is not one of them. If you are a Muslim trader in Tonga, you may need to consider alternative brokers that explicitly provide Islamic accounts and clearly state their swap-free policy. Always verify with the broker’s support team whether the account is genuinely swap-free and if there are any additional costs.

Common Mistakes Tonga Traders Make with Plus500

  • Mistake: Not verifying the regulatory entity – Tonga traders should confirm which Plus500 entity they are registered with (e.g., UK FCA or CySEC) as client protections differ.
  • Mistake: Ignoring swap fees when holding positions overnight – without an Islamic account, these costs can add up quickly for swing traders.
  • Mistake: Assuming the platform supports automated trading – Plus500’s proprietary platform does not allow Expert Advisors or algorithmic trading, so manual trading is required.

Final Verdict — Is Plus500 Worth It for Tonga Traders?

3.1/5
★★★★★

Plus500 is a reliable broker for Tonga traders who value regulatory safety and simplicity. Its strong oversight by FCA, ASIC, and other top regulators offers peace of mind, especially given the absence of local forex regulation in Tonga. The support for USDT and Skrill deposits makes funding easy and cost-effective. However, the lack of an Islamic account, absence of MT4/MT5, and limited educational resources mean it is not suitable for everyone. Beginners and casual traders will appreciate the straightforward platform, while experienced traders seeking advanced tools or swap-free accounts should look elsewhere. Overall, Plus500 is recommended for Tonga retail traders who prioritize security and ease of use over advanced features.
